The Role of an Exercise Therapist

An exercise therapist’s primary responsibility is to help clients improve their physical fitness and overall health. By utilizing various exercise therapy techniques, such as cardiovascular exercises, strength training, and flexibility routines, therapists tailor programs to meet individual needs.

 

Case studies of success highlight how structured exercise plans, combined with proper guidance and motivation, have led to significant improvements in clients’ well-being. These studies demonstrate the effectiveness of exercise therapy in managing conditions like obesity, hypertension, and musculoskeletal disorders.

Through evidence-based practices, exercise therapists empower clients to achieve their fitness goals, enhance their quality of life, and prevent future health complications. By staying informed about the latest research and advancements in the field, therapists can continuously refine their approaches to ensure optimal outcomes for their clients.

Qualifications and Training

You’ll need specific qualifications and training to become certified in the field of exercise therapy. Certification requirements typically include completing a bachelor’s degree in exercise science or a related field, along with practical experience gained through internships or supervised work placements.

Additionally, most certification programs require candidates to pass an exam to demonstrate their knowledge and skills in exercise prescription, injury prevention, and rehabilitation techniques. Some certifications may also mandate ongoing professional development to ensure therapists stay current with the latest research and best practices in the field.

Benefits of Working With an Exercise Therapist

When partnering with a professional in this field, you can experience personalized support to enhance your fitness journey.

An exercise therapist can help you improve mobility through tailored exercise programs that target specific areas of concern. By focusing on strengthening and stretching exercises, an exercise therapist can assist in injury prevention by addressing muscle imbalances and improving overall body mechanics.

This personalized approach not only aids in short-term goals but also contributes to your long-term health.

Working closely with an exercise therapist allows for adjustments to be made according to your progress and any changing needs. With their expertise, you can optimize your fitness routine while minimizing the risk of injuries, ultimately supporting your overall well-being.
